REGULATIONS UNDER THE DEFENCE ACT 1903-1966.*

I, THE GOVERNOR-GENERAL in and over the Commonwealth of Australia, acting with the advice of the Federal Executive Council, hereby make the following Regulations under the Defence Act 1903-1966.

Dated this fourteenth day of August, 1967.

CASEY.

Governor-General.

By His Excellency’s Command,

MALCOLM FRASER

Minister of State for the Army.

––––––––––––

Amendments of the Military Financial Regulations.  

Consolidated rates of pay—General Officers.

1. Regulation 11 of the Military Financial Regulations is amended—

(a) by omitting from sub-regulation (3,) the words “Twelve thousand six hundred and five dollars” and inserting in their stead the words “Twelve thousand six hundred and fifty-seven dollars; and

(b) by omitting from sub-regulation (4.) the words “Ten thousand six hundred and five dollars” and inserting in their stead the words “Ten thousand six hundred and fifty-seven dollars”.

Marriage allowance.

3. Regulation 19 of the Military Financial Regulations is amended—

(a) by omitting from sub-regulation (1.) the words “One dollar and two cents” and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ar five cents”;

(b) by omitting from sub-regulation (3.) the words “One dollar and fifty-seven cents” (wherever occurring) and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ar sixty cents”; and

(c) by omitting from sub-regulation (5.) the words “One dollar and fifty-seven cents” (wherever occurring) and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ar sixty cents”.

Qualifying allotment for payment of full rate of marriage allowance.

4. Regulation 22 of the Military Financial Regulations is amended—

(a) by omitting from paragraph (a) of sub-regulation (1.) the words “Two dollars and fifty-nine cents” and inserting in their stead the words “Two dollars sixty-five cents”; and

(b) by omitting from paragraph (b) of sub-regulation (1.) the words “Three dollars and twenty-nine cents” and inserting in their stead the words “Three dollars thirty-five cents”.

General provisions relating to eligibility for certain allowances.

5. Regulation 27 of the Military Financial Regulations is amended—

(a) by omitting from sub-paragraph (i) of paragraph (a) of sub-regulation (3.) the words “One dollar and eighty cents” and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ar eighty-five cents”;

(b)by omitting from sub-paragraph (ii) of paragraph (a) of sub-regulation (3.) the words “Two dollars and fifty cents” and inserting in their stead the words “Two dollars fifty-five cents”;

(c) by omitting from sub-paragraph (i) of paragraph (b)of sub-regulation (3.) the words “One dollar and two cents” and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ar five cents”; and,

(d)by omitting from sub-paragraph (ii) of paragraph (b)of sub-regulation (3.) the words “One dollar and seventy-two cents” and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ar seventy-five cents”.

Marriage allowance.

8. Regulation 196 of the Military Financial Regulations is amended by omitting from sub-regulation (1.) the words “One dollar and two cents” and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ar five cents”.

Officers of cadets—marriage allowance.

9. Regulation 225 of the Military Financial Regulations is amended by omitting from sub-regulation (1.) the words “One dollar and two cents” and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ar five cents”.

Living out allowance—unmarried members.

10. Regulation 247 of the Military Financial Regulations is amended by omitting from sub-regulation (1.) the words “One dollar and nine cents” and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ar twelve cents”.

Retention of lodgings allowance—P.M.F.

11. Regulation 251 of the Military Financial Regulations is amended by omitting from paragraph (a) of sub-regulation (4.) the words “One dollar and nine cents” and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ar twelve cents”.

Retention of lodgings allowance—Regular Army Emergency Reserve and Citizen Military Forces.

12. Regulation 252 of the Military Financial Regulations is amended by omitting from sub-regulation (1.) the words “One dollar and nine cents” and inserting in their stead the words “One dollar twelve cents”.

Application.

13.—(1.) The rates of pay and rates of allowances provided for in the Military Financial Regulations as amended by these Regulations apply in respect of service in the Permanent Military Forces or the Citizen Military Forces, as the case may be, on and after the seventh day of July, 1967.

(2.) The rate of allowance provided for in regulation 225 of the Military Financial Regulations as amended by regulation 9 of these Regulations applies to marriage allowance payable to an officer of cadets in respect of the seventh day of July, 1967 or any subsequent day.

(3.) Where, but for this sub-regulation, a male member would, by virtue of the application of the amendment of sub-regulations (3.) or (5.) of regulation 19, or the amendment of regulation 22, of the Military Financial Regulations as from the seventh day of July, 1967, in accordance with sub-regulation (1.) of this regulation, cease to be entitled to marriage allowance or become entitled to marriage allowance at a reduced rate, the member shall not cease to be so entitled to marriage allowance, or the rate of marriage allowance shall not be so reduced, as the case may be, until the date of commencement of these Regulations.

(4.) Where an allotment made by a male member was in force in respect of the period from and including the seventh day of July, 1967, to and including the day immediately before the commencement of these Regulations, or in respect of a part of that period, at a rate that entitled him to marriage allowance at the rate of One dollar two cents per day but would not entitle him to marriage allowance at the rate of One dollar five cents per day under the Military Financial Regulations as amended by these Regulations, the member may increase his allotment in respect of the period or the part of the period, as the case may be, and, if he does so, marriage allowance is payable to him in accordance with the Military Financial Regulations as so amended as if his increased allotment had been in force during the period or the part of the period.
